Cont. Play for Interval
Continuously plays back images shot using interval shooting.
You can create movies from still images produced by interval shooting using the computer software Imaging Edge
Desktop(Viewer). You cannot create movies from the still images on the camera.
Hint
On the playback screen, you can start continuous playback by pressing the down button while displaying an image in the group.
You can resume play or pause by pressing the down button during playback.
You can change the playback speed by turning the front dial, rear dial L, rear dial R, or control wheel during playback. You can
also change the playback speed by selecting MENU →
(Playback) → [Viewing] → [Play Speed for Interval].
You can continuously play back images shot with continuous shooting as well.
